Aeromexico pilot made an unusual request for air traffic control at Schiphol airport

An Aeromexico pilot made a remarkable request to air traffic control at Schiphol last weekend. After departure he wanted to skim over the capital with his Boeing 787 Dreamliner for some sightseeing, as can be heard in a sound clip.

The aircraft was about to fly back from Schiphol to Mexico when the request came to be allowed to fly over the city at an altitude of 1.200 meters after take-off, instead of following the usual flight path.

In the audio clip you can hear how the female air traffic controller reacts in surprise to the pilot's question. Incidentally, the request was not granted. "Otherwise you wake up the whole city."

AeroMexico flight #AMX26 on EHAM Tower with Request (Its 22:30 local time) : ''Is it possible to do some sightseeing out of the departure over Amsterdam @ FL40?''
